How to select specific bits in c
WebFirst, we set PORTA and PORTB as outputs. We then turn off the ADC through the ADCON0 register and set all the PORTs as digital through the ADCON1 register. What … Web28 mrt. 2014 · Generally, in 99.9% of the cases it doesn't make any sense whatsoever to use bitwise operators on signed integers. If you wish to write safe code, be explicit and …
How to select specific bits in c
Did you know?
WebThere are generally two ‘risings’ that happen in bread making. The first is known as ‘ bulk fermentation ’ which is allowing your dough to expand in the bowl, the second is ‘proofing’ which is the last stage done in the tin before it goes into the oven. Generally you want to be bulk fermenting your bread for around 1.5 - 2 hours and proofing your bread for around 1 … Web15 sep. 2024 · If you have an int value ” intValue ” and you want to set a specific bit at position ” bitPosition “, do something like: If you want to reset a bit (i.e, set it to zero), you …
Web16 mrt. 2024 · Solution Approach. One fact to know before we proceed further is the number will have only 1 set bit if it is a power of 2. Otherwise it will have more number of set … Web21 apr. 2016 · I tried to select these bits with: int instr = 0x1401; int src2 = (instr & 0x0006); //get bits [2:0] int src1 = (instr & 0x01C0) >> 6; //get bits [6:8] printf("%04x, …
WebThe output of bitwise AND is 1 if the corresponding bits of two operands is 1. If either bit of an operand is 0, the result of corresponding bit is evaluated to 0. In C Programming, the … Web17 okt. 2013 · Here i am trying to implement a paradigm of Bit slicing in systemC. Like: My input is a 8 bit unsignedint type which should be sliced and the output to be a 2 bit …
WebThere are following Bitwise operators supported by C language. Binary AND Operator copies a bit to the result if it exists in both operands. Binary OR Operator copies a bit if it …
Web26 nov. 2024 · showbits ( ) Function in C with Examples. Bitwise operators are operators (just like +, *, &&, etc.) that operate on ints and units at the binary level. This means they … highest rated singing appsWeb6 Likes, 1 Comments - VestNow.io (@vestnow.io) on Instagram: "Selecting health insurance is one of the most important things we’ll do each year, but sometime..." how has voting changed over the yearsWeb8 jan. 2004 · the_bit = ( ( some_var & (1 << (n-1) ) ) ? 1 : 0 ); First we create a mask with a 1 in the place of the bit we want to find and zeroes elsewhere. The zeroes elsewhere … highest rated single handle kitchen faucetWebIf you want n bits specific then you could first create a bitmask and then AND it with your number to take the desired bits. Simple function to create mask from bit a to bit b. … highest rated single 60 vanityWebSo, bit_value = ( (uint8_variable>>BIT_NEEDED)&1) So this would shift the bit you need in LSB position, and the & operator would mask the other bits. Example: uint8_variable = … highest rated single brew coffee makerWeb8 jul. 2024 · Solution 1. There are two building blocks that you need to know to build this yourself: Getting N least significant bits requires constructing a bit mask with N ones at … highest rated single barrel bourbonWeb16 jun. 2024 · Input : x = 10, y = 13, l = 2, r = 3 Output : x = 14 Binary representation of 10 is 1 01 0 and that of y is 1 10 1. There is one set bit in y at 3'rd position (in given range). … highest rated single ear bud